CHEESE RAVIOLI vs. TURKEY & DRESSING WITH GRAVY
Side-by-side comparison of nutrient values per 100g edible portion, sourced directly from the U.S. Department of Agriculture's FoodData Central (FDC) - SR Legacy reference foods and FDC Foundation foods (April 2026 release). Each value reflects USDA's standardized laboratory analysis methodology under USDA data-documentation methodology.
TURKEY & DRESSING WITH GRAVY has the most protein of the foods compared, at 10.6 g per 100g.
| Nutrient | CHEESE RAVIOLI | TURKEY & DRESSING WITH GRAVY |
|---|---|---|
| Protein | 4.7 G | 10.6 G |
| Total lipid (fat) | 5.3 G | 4.1 G |
| Carbohydrate, by difference | 18.8 G | 9.4 G |
| Energy | 153 KCAL | 118 KCAL |
| Total Sugars | 4.7 G | 1.2 G |
| Fiber, total dietary | 2.4 G | 1.2 G |
| Calcium, Ca | 94 MG | 24 MG |
| Iron, Fe | 0.42 MG | 1.3 MG |
| Sodium, Na | 294 MG | 212 MG |
| Cholesterol | 18 MG | 24 MG |
| Fatty acids, total trans | 0 G | 0 G |
| Fatty acids, total saturated | 2.4 G | 1.2 G |
